process of experience
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"process of experience"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ing how experiences are analyzed, understood, or transformed into knowledge or skills. Example: "The process of experience allows individuals to learn from their mistakes and grow personally and professionally."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using the phrase "process of experience", ensure the context clearly defines what kind of experience is being referred to. Be specific to enhance clarity and avoid ambiguity.
Common error
Avoid using "process of experience" without specifying the type of experience. Unclear references can dilute the impact and meaning of your statement. Instead of saying "the process of experience", specify "the process of learning experience" or "the process of user experience".

FAQs
How can I use "process of experience" in a sentence?
You can use "process of experience" to describe how knowledge or skills are developed through undergoing and reflecting on events. For example, "The social constructivist learning theory asserts that construct of knowledge takes place through a "process of experience" sharing and interactive discussion".
What is an alternative to the phrase "process of experience"?
Depending on the context, you can use alternatives such as "experiential learning process", "learning through experience", or "experience-based learning".
What does "process of experience" mean in the context of education?
In education, "process of experience" often refers to how students learn and develop skills through hands-on activities, reflection, and feedback. It emphasizes active participation and real-world application of knowledge.
How does the "process of experience" contribute to personal growth?
The "process of experience" contributes to personal growth by providing opportunities to learn from mistakes, adapt to new situations, and develop resilience. It involves reflecting on past events to gain insights and make better decisions in the future.
